ManagedIdentityCredential interface
Referentie voor door de gebruiker beheerde identiteit
- Uitbreiding
Eigenschappen
| credential |
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ven |
| managed |
Identiteitstype ManagedIdentityCredential |
| user |
ClientId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null. |
| user |
PrincipalId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null. |
| user |
Volledig arm-bereik voor de id. Voor ManagedIdentityType = SystemManaged is dit veld null. |
| user |
TenantId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null. |
Eigenschapdetails
credentialType
Polymorf discriminator, waarmee de verschillende typen dit object kunnen worden opgegeven
credentialType: "ManagedIdentity"
Waarde van eigenschap
"ManagedIdentity"
managedIdentityType
Identiteitstype ManagedIdentityCredential
managedIdentityType?: string
Waarde van eigenschap
string
userManagedIdentityClientId
ClientId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null.
userManagedIdentityClientId?: string
Waarde van eigenschap
string
userManagedIdentityPrincipalId
PrincipalId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null.
userManagedIdentityPrincipalId?: string
Waarde van eigenschap
string
userManagedIdentityResourceId
Volledig arm-bereik voor de id. Voor ManagedIdentityType = SystemManaged is dit veld null.
userManagedIdentityResourceId?: string
Waarde van eigenschap
string
userManagedIdentityTenantId
TenantId voor de UAMI. Voor ManagedIdentityType = SystemManaged is dit veld null.
userManagedIdentityTenantId?: string
Waarde van eigenschap
string